What is Gynecomastia?

The abnormal growth of male breast tissues is called gynecomastia, which can either affect one or both breasts and cause pain. A man may have gynecomastia during different periods of his life, including the time he reaches puberty, midlife, and old age. There are numerous causes, such as hormonal imbalances, certain drugs, etc., and other diseases like this caused by cirrhosis, and so on, which prevent it from working properly.

1. Maintain a Healthy Weight

When significantly overweight, one is at greater risk of contracting gynecomastia. Due to increased fat deposition, a well-defined chest might appear like a man has developed breasts. Hence, striving to maintain a healthy body weight by eating a balanced diet and exercising regularly is important. You can manage your weight by including fruits, vegetables, whole grains, and lean proteins in your meals while avoiding food with high sugar or fat content.

3. Get Regular Check-Ups

Regular check-ups are always suggested because some illnesses can fester in the system and, if diagnosed, cause gynecomastia. Some, like liver malfunction, kidney, or hormonal disorders, lead to increased breast size. Regular checking by a health specialist can reveal any previous differences.
